Q: Is 4,158,408 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 4,158,408 is not a prime number.

Why is 4,158,408 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 4158408 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 4 6 8 12 24 173,267 346,534 519,801 693,068 1,039,602 1,386,136 2,079,204 and 4,158,408, with no remainder.

Since 4,158,408 cannot be divided by just 1 and 4,158,408, it is not a prime number.
